Red Paint

Terdell Lee Johnson
The paint brush dipped by the Heavenly hand,

Mixes the paint covering every strand.

This paint is not common, bland, or ordinary

But purposeful, divine, and quite necessary.

The red paint was squeezed from righteous flesh

As wrath and judgment tore it like mesh.

And what for? And why, if you must know?

All humans with wicked deeds daily to sow.

Ungrateful, Unthankful, Hateful, Doubtful are we

Malicious, Uncaring, Non-loving, Unfaithful the eyes of God to see.

No hope for our deeds.

No hope for our needs.

What now?-----Is there hope at all?

Or will every soul answer to Hell's cackling call?

Every human is diabolically taint.

But can be purified by God's red paint.

The brush will flow as the paint drizzles down

In the sight God 's upside-down frown

Making a sinner into a saint

Due to God's divine red paint

It never cracks or needs another coat.

It never cracks or needs another coat

....it never cracks or needs another coat.
